    According to WhoSampled, a user-generated website cataloging samples, "Bam Bam" has appeared, in some form, in over 130 tracks as of 2022. [12] One of the most famous electronic songs that sampled "Bam Bam"—and is sometimes referred to as a remix of Sister Nancy's song—is "Waterman" by Olav Basoski (featuring Michie One), released in 2005 ...

    Sister Nancy's classic "Bam Bam" has been re-recorded and sampled over 80 times [18] since its release in 1982 including: "Badd" by Stylo G in 2013. "Famous" by Kanye West on the album The Life of Pablo (2016). [19] "Bam" featuring Damian Marley on the Jay-Z album 4:44 (2017). Unknown track by Main Source in 1996.

    Tina Marie Bell (February 5, 1957 – c. October 10, 2012) was an American singer and songwriter, the front woman of the Seattle-based rock band Bam Bam. [2] [3] The band with Bell is considered one of the originators of the grunge music scene.

    The origin and meaning of the lyrics are subject to debate. Historically, the "Black Betty" of the title may refer to the nickname given to a number of objects: a bottle of whiskey, a whip, or a penitentiary transfer wagon. However, in more modern song references, the term "Black Betty" alludes to a fast car or motorcycle. [2]
